Bois Gros
Bois Gros is a forest in Puy-de-Dôme, Auvergne, Auvergne-Rhône-Alpes. Bois Gros is situated nearby to the locality Vieux Saint-Sylvestre, as well as near Saint-Priest-Bramefant.| Tap on a place to explore it |
